This year’s ceremony, airing live on May 25 at 8 p.m. ET / 5 p.m. PT on CBS and Paramount+, promises to be ‘lit,’ showcasing the best and brightest in the industry. As the world’s largest fan-voted music awards show, the American Music Awards truly represent the voice of the people, celebrating artists whose impact resonates across the globe. It’s not just another awards night; it’s a massive cultural moment where fans highkey dictate who takes home the coveted trophies.

What makes the AMAs ‘straight up’ unique is its democratic approach. Unlike peer-voted awards that rely on industry panels, the AMAs put the power in the hands of the fans. Nominations themselves are a comprehensive snapshot of an artist’s reach, determined by robust data points from Billboard and Luminate, encompassing sales, streaming figures, radio airplay, and even touring success. This means when an artist like Taylor Swift, who leads with eight nominations, or Sabrina Carpenter, Morgan Wallen, Olivia Dean, and Sombr, each snagging seven, they’ve truly earned that buzz through widespread audience engagement.

This year’s ceremony is shaping up to be ‘dope’ with Queen Latifah at the helm, bringing her iconic presence and sharp wit to the stage as host. Beyond the competitive categories, two legends are set to receive special honors: rock icon Billy Idol will be presented with the Lifetime Achievement Award, celebrating a career that has undeniably influenced generations. Meanwhile, Karol G is slated to receive the International Artist Award of Excellence, recognizing her immense global impact and groundbreaking success, particularly in bringing Latin music to the forefront of the mainstream. The performance lineup is absolutely ‘bussin”, featuring a mix of legendary acts and current chart-toppers that ensures there’s something for everyone. Imagine the energy of Billy Idol and Karol G taking the stage, alongside Darius Rucker and Hootie & the Blowfish, Keith Urban, Maluma, New Kids on the Block, and even the Pussycat Dolls with Busta Rhymes! Add to that powerhouses like Teddy Swims, Teyana Taylor, and Twenty One Pilots, and you’ve got a night packed with high-octane entertainment. Beyond the glitz and glamour, the 52nd American Music Awards hold a deeper significance, airing live from Las Vegas and honoring the nation’s troops for Memorial Day. This tribute adds a poignant layer to the celebration of music, underscoring the show’s roots in American culture. Produced by Dick Clark Productions, the AMAs, first envisioned by Clark in 1974, continue to evolve while staying true to their mission: celebrating the artists and songs that resonate most with the American people.
